QUESTION PSP 3000 (TA-095) won't power on via battery, but works on AC charger. Tested fuse, removed capacitor, looking for next steps!

Post image
2 Upvotes

Hey everyone, I’m running into a baffling power issue with a PSP 3000 running a TA-095 motherboard, and I could really use some expert troubleshooting eyes.The Symptom:The console turns on and plays perfectly fine when plugged into the official AC wall charging cable. However, it refuses to turn on, charge, or acknowledge battery power whatsoever when a battery is inserted.What I’ve already done/tested:Batteries: Checked and verified with multiple known-good, freshly charged batteries. It is definitely not a dead or locked third-party battery pack issue.F6602 Power Fuse: Located the main 2.5A power fuse right below the DC jack connector. Tested it with a multimeter in continuity mode—it tests perfectly fine (beeps/solid continuity).DC Jack Cable Alignment: Inspected the 3-pin wired power jack harness. The keyed connector plug and socket are intact, clean, and properly oriented. Physical battery terminal bay pins look perfectly straight and intact.Supercapacitor / RTC Clock Battery: Attempted to remove the internal supercapacitor to rule out a power-delivery short circuit. However, when pulling it off, the solder pad on the motherboard came cleanly off with it.Even after removing the supercapacitor, the console behavior remains identical: runs perfectly fine on wall power, completely dead on battery power.Given that the F6602 fuse is healthy but the battery line isn't registering, what else should I check on this specific TA-095 board layout? Could the ripped supercapacitor pad be completely breaking the power-management handshake circuit? Where should I probe next with my multimeter?Thanks in advance for any insight!
